It is once again time for The Road to WrestleMania to begin and The Road to WrestleMania officially starts at the Royal Rumble event. During WWE TLC 2020, it was announced that the 2021 Royal Rumble event will go down on Sunday, January 31, 2021.

This year's Royal Rumble saw the return of Edge after he was out of action for nine years due to injury. This year's Royal Rumble was also the only Big 4 WWE event that took place in front of a live crowd due to the global coronavirus pandemic that began shutting down events in March.

Recently, in the wake of the lowest ratings in Monday Night Raw history, it was reported that WWE is hopeful that the Royal Rumble event can act as a restart playing for the company.
